Dogo Canario

Dogo Canario

The Dogo Canario or Perro de Presa Canario, is a molossoid-type dog breed originating from the Canary Islands, Spain. This dog is renowned for its power, imposing appearance, and exceptional skills as a guard and defense dog. The Dogue de Canario is also a loyal and protective companion.

Physical Characteristics

The Dogo Canario is a large, robust, and well-muscled dog. Males typically stand between 60 and 66 cm at the withers, while females stand between 56 and 62 cm. Their weight ranges from 50 to 65 kg for males and from 40 to 55 kg for females. This dog has a powerful body with a broad and deep chest, a straight back, and strong, muscular limbs. Its head is massive with a broad skull, square muzzle, and powerful jaws. The eyes are medium-sized, oval, and brown, expressing a vigilant and confident look. The ears are medium-sized and naturally drop, although some may be cropped.

Coat

The coat of the Dogo Canario is short, smooth, and dense, offering minimal protection against the weather. The coat color can vary, including shades of brindle, fawn, and black, often with white markings on the chest, throat, and feet. This coat is easy to maintain with regular brushing to remove dead hair and keep the skin healthy.

Personality

In terms of personality, the Dogo Canario is known for its balanced, calm, and confident nature. It is extremely loyal and protective of its family, making it an excellent guard dog. Although it may be reserved with strangers, it is generally affectionate and gentle with its loved ones. This dog is also intelligent and can be trained with a firm and consistent approach. It requires early socialization and ongoing training to develop a balanced and obedient behavior. The Dogue de Canario is ideal for experienced owners who can meet its needs for discipline and exercise.

Health

The Dogo Canario is generally a robust breed, but like all dogs, it can be prone to certain health problems. Common health issues include hip dysplasia, heart problems, and some skin conditions. A balanced diet, regular veterinary care, and adequate physical activity are essential for maintaining overall health. It is also important to monitor for signs of genetic diseases and perform regular health checks.


The Dogo Canario is a powerful and protective guard dog, ideal for experienced owners looking for a loyal and vigilant companion. With appropriate socialization and training, it can be an excellent protector and a faithful family member.
